Output 503e5352313ebed9dc7b253feb90166f67f542bc3b75230c0e36af10d7bf1bc8:0

value
17456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b65f544ac12055291d830de7cffcc1913673bdaa OP_EQUAL
address
3JKK73skupiDviSwWYQHA2M8ksVRH9eiDp
transaction
503e5352313ebed9dc7b253feb90166f67f542bc3b75230c0e36af10d7bf1bc8
confirmations
220412
spent
true